Abstract

The present invention relates to the field of multimedia processing technologies, and in particular, to a video stream switching method and a storage device. The video stream switching method comprises the following steps: responding to a screen operation instruction, judging whether an operation area of the operation instruction is in a screen OSD area range, and if the operation area of the operation instruction is in the screen OSD area range, executing preset operation on a video stream played on a current screen according to preset rules, wherein the preset operation comprises but is not limited to: switching video streams and maintaining the current video stream to play. Through the method, when the video stream is wanted to be switched, the user can switch and play another video stream without exiting the full screen mode only by executing the corresponding operation within the region of the screen OSD, and the user can freely switch the video stream wanted to be played on the current interface, so that the time is saved, and the user experience is greatly improved.

Detailed Description
In order to describe the technical content, constructional features, achieved objects and effects of the technical solution in detail, the following description is made in connection with the specific embodiments in conjunction with the accompanying drawings.
Referring to fig. 1, in the present embodiment, a video stream switching method may be applied to a storage device configured with a display screen, and when the display screen plays a video stream, there is an OSD region on the display screen.
The core technical idea of the application is that the video playing can be switched by directly clicking the OSD region in the screen, the floating window is not used, and the video after switching is played in the original playing window, so that the full-screen playing is realized, and the floating window is not required to be subjected to full-screen operation. The whole operation is very simple and convenient, and extra interface icon functions and the like are not required to be additionally designed.
The following description will be developed specifically:
step S101: responding to the screen operation instruction.
Step S102: judging whether the operation region of the operation instruction is within the OSD region?
If the operation area of the operation instruction is within the OSD region, step S103 is executed: performing preset operations on the video stream played on the current screen according to preset rules, wherein the preset operations include but are not limited to: switching video streams and maintaining the current video stream to play.
In this embodiment, the operation instruction for the screen may be: clicking, the preset rule may be: clicking the OSD area once to correspondingly play the first video stream, clicking the OSD area twice to correspondingly play the second video stream;
similarly, in other embodiments, the user may set the operation instruction of the screen arbitrarily according to his own preference, for example, it may be: the screen scribing operation, the preset rule may be: the screen drawing operation is to play the first video stream correspondingly when the pattern is a dotting pattern, and play the second video stream correspondingly when the pattern is a circling pattern;
the screen operation instruction and the preset rule are not limited at all. The user can perform any personalized setting according to own preference.
The following screen operation instructions are used as clicks, and the preset rules are as follows: clicking the OSD area once corresponds to playing the first video stream, and clicking the OSD area twice corresponds to playing the second video stream. The explanation is made:
in this embodiment, the read paths of the two video streams are set in advance.
Likewise, before the step of "determining whether the operation area of the operation instruction is within the OSD region", the method specifically further includes the step of: and reading screen OSD position information, wherein the OSD position information is the peripheral coordinates of the OSD text image, and the OSD region range is a region surrounded by the periphery of the OSD text image. If the OSD region is rectangular, then falling within the OSD region is within this rectangle. Specifically, whether the coordinate value of the clicked screen area falls within the coordinate of the rectangular area is determined, if yes, the clicked operation area falls within the screen OSD area.
The following description will be developed for one-click operation and two-click operation, respectively:
and responding to the command of clicking the OSD area once, judging whether the current screen is playing the first video stream, if so, maintaining to play the first video stream, and if not, reading the address of the first video stream and switching to play the first video stream.
And responding to the command of clicking the OSD region twice, judging whether the current screen plays the second video stream, if so, maintaining playing the second video stream, and if not, reading the address of the second video stream and switching to playing the second video stream.
In this embodiment, it is determined which current video stream is by reading the video stream address.
Further, if the two video streams are the video stream recorded by the camera in real time and the video stream made of multiple pictures,
if the video stream made of a plurality of pictures is switched to the video stream recorded in real time by the camera, the video stream made of a plurality of pictures is eliminated after the time point of playing the video stream made of a plurality of pictures is stored (so that when the video stream made of a plurality of pictures is switched to the next time, if the video stream is required to be played from the stored time point, the video stream can be watched from the last time point without the need of starting to watch by a heavy head), the video stream path recorded in real time by the camera is read, and the video stream recorded in real time by the camera is played;
if the video stream recorded by the camera in real time is switched to the video stream made of the plurality of pictures, confirming that the playing time node of the video stream made of the plurality of pictures to be switched to is playing from the beginning or from the stored time point (if the stored current time is detected to be equal to the final duration of the video stream, the video stream is played from the beginning by default), eliminating the video stream recorded by the camera in real time, reading the video stream made of the plurality of pictures and playing according to the playing time node.
Wherein the read path of the video stream includes, but is not limited to: the stored hard disk address and the IP address of the camera.
Wherein the clicking operations described above include, but are not limited to: mouse click operation, screen click operation. The screen clicking operation means that clicking can be directly performed on the screen without using a mouse, such as clicking with a finger or clicking with a stylus, and the like.
Through the method, when the video stream is wanted to be switched, the user can switch and play another video stream without exiting the full screen mode only by executing the corresponding operation within the region of the screen OSD, and the user can freely switch the video stream wanted to be played on the current interface, so that the time is saved, and the user experience is greatly improved.
And the preset rule of switching can be appointed according to the preference of the user, so that the user experience is further improved.
